It was released on December 11, 2001 through Def Jam Recordings and consists of hip hop music.
The album contains twenty tracks featuring interpolations taken from the movie and songs performed by film stars Method Man & Redman, along with Cypress Hill, DMX, Jonell, Limp Bizkit, Ludacris, Mary J. Blige, Saukrates, Shawnna, Streetlife, and War.
The album peaked at number 38 on the Billboard 200 and at number 6 on the Top R&B/Hip-Hop Albums in the United States.
Several songs heard both in the movie and in the closing credits, such as "Hits from the Bong" and "I Wanna Get High" by Cypress Hill, "Wu Wear" by RZA, "Fire" by Ohio Players, "Jammin" by Bob Marley, "Du hast" by Rammstein, "Chin Check" by N.W.A, "Would You Mind" by Janet Jackson, "Sexy Ida" by Ike & Tina Turner, "Good Girls" by DMX, "Sweet Thing" by Mary J. Blige, "One Draw" by Rita Marley, "Flash Light" by Parliament, ''Click Click Boom" by Saliva, "The Payback" by James Brown, "B.O.B (Bombs Over Baghdad)" by Outkast, and "Slam" by Onyx, were not included in the soundtrack album.
